YES Essentials floor mats, seat covers and interior automotive fabrics feature proprietary stain repellency, odor elimination and antimicrobial technologies. Stain Smart(R) technology repels liquids and releases stains and soil allowing dirt and stains to be easily removed with soap and water. The fabric ... includes Alpha San(R), an antimicrobial technology that prevents the growth of odor-and stain-causing bacteria, mold and mildew, as well as ShockShield(R) which prevents and disperses static generated from entering and exiting the car during cold weather. YES Essentials(R) high- performance line of automobile fabrics and carpets are now featured in more than a dozen 2008 Chrysler models such as Town & Country, Dodge Grand Caravan, and Jeep Compass. The product line is among the family of innovations developed by Milliken & Company, one of the world's largest textile and chemical companies and a leading supplier to the automotive industry for more than 50 years.

There are a variety of seat covers available these days. The low-quality, inexpensive covers found in department stores just will not fit the elaborate seats found in cars today. And nothing’s more aggravating than sliding or twisted up seat covers. Talk about road rage. Today’s cars have lots of variables—arm rests, contours, and now airbags along the sides. A standard seat cover, nine times out of ten, is not going to fit.
